2017-05-25 4 views
1

En cours d'exécution sur Ubuntu 16.04.2 LTS, avec Python 2 (et j'ai également Python 3 installé), TortoiseHG utilisé pour afficher des icônes et du texte dans la barre d'outils, et je ne suis pas sûr quand arrivé, mais maintenant il ne montre pas de texte ou d'icônes. J'ai installer 3.8.3, mais cela n'a rien changé. Y a-t-il d'autres propositions?Icônes TortoiseHG manquantes (Ubuntu Linux 16)

thg missing icons

EDIT:

I QT récemment installé (https://wiki.qt.io/Install_Qt_5_on_Ubuntu), pensant que je l'utiliser. THG est également conçu avec QT. J'ai aussi installé QGIS (http://www.qgis.org/en/site/forusers/download.html), et c'est aussi QU'IL MANQUE DES ICÔNES! [MISE À JOUR]: J'ai téléchargé, construit et installé QGIS à partir de la source et cela a corrigé le problème QGIS.

EDIT2:

J'ai suivi des suggestions ici: https://bugs.launchpad.net/ubuntu/+source/appmenu-qt5/+bug/1307619 qui dit désinstaller appmenu-QT5 ... mais en vain

+0

Pouvez-vous dire quels sont les packages d'icônes installés? Comme «thème-icône-oxygène», «thème-icône-brise», «thème-icône-adwaita». –

+0

Adwaita, brise-foncé, cab_view.pngdefault.kde4, DMZ-White, ordinateurs de poche, HighContrast, Humanity-Dark, LoginIcons, mate, redglass, ubuntu-mobile, ubuntu-mono-lumière, unity-webapps-applicationsxemacs-icon2.xbm , xemacs-icon3.xpm brise, cab_extract.png, defaultDMZ-Noir, gnome, hicolor, Humanité, locolor, Luv, oxygène, suru, ubuntu-mono-sombre, unity-icon-thème, whiteglassxemacs-icon2.xpm, xemacs -icon.xpm – Bungler

Répondre

0

Il est peut-être un problème bizarre config/cache, auquel cas vous pouvez essayer de vider le cache: rm -rf ~/.cache/tortoisehg ou quel que soit le dossier cache du programme appelé, puis redémarrez le programme.

Si cela ne fonctionne pas, vous pouvez essayer de désinstaller et de réinstaller (en supposant que vous installé à partir d'une prise en pension)

sudo apt purge tortoisehg; 
sudo apt autoremove --purge; 
sudo apt update; 
sudo apt install tortoisehg; 

Ou vous pouvez toujours désinstaller et construire à partir de la source, tel que documenté par toroisehg sur leur site : https://bitbucket.org/tortoisehg/thg/wiki/developers/Linux

Mais votre question est probablement plus adaptée pour AskUbuntu.

EDIT:

Si vous voulez faire une désinstallation manuelle complète, vous pouvez essayer la recherche de fichiers tortoisehg et les supprimer manuellement à l'aide locate tortoise qui renverra les chemins de fichiers, rm -rf [path] pour chaque chemin.

Ensuite, essayez de réinstaller.

+0

Ug, merci pour les suggestions, mais aucun des travaux ci-dessus. Je pense que c'est un problème de Python ou QT ... je ne sais pas pourquoi je pense que ... – Bungler

+0

Basé sur votre première édition c'est probablement un problème de QT. Mais juste comme une vérification de santé mentale, vérifiez '/ usr/share/icons /' pour les icônes manquantes pour vérifier que les fichiers existent au moins quelque part – CryptoCat

+0

Il y a des icônes dans/usr/share/pixmaps/tortoisehg/icons/Slick Rick, Si vous utilisez Ubuntu, pouvez-vous vérifier leur emplacement? – Bungler